#66ebdd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#66ebdd is composed of 40% red, 92.2%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 6%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 173.7 degrees, a saturation of 76.9% and a lightness of 66.1%. #66ebdd color hex could be obtained by blending #ccffff with #00d7bb.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

#66ebdd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#66ebdd has RGB values of R:102, G:235, B:221 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0, Y:0.06,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 6745053.

Hex triplet 66ebdd #66ebdd
RGB Decimal 102, 235, 221 rgb(102,235,221)
RGB Percent 40, 92.2, 86.7 rgb(40%,92.2%,86.7%)
CMYK 57, 0, 6, 8
HSL 173.7°, 76.9, 66.1 hsl(173.7,76.9%,66.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 173.7°, 56.6, 92.2
Web Safe 66ffcc #66ffcc
CIE-LAB 85.735, -39.691, -4.221
XYZ 48.235, 67.458, 78.881
xyY 0.248, 0.347, 67.458
CIE-LCH 85.735, 39.915, 186.07
CIE-LUV 85.735, -54.672, -0.165
Hunter-Lab 82.133, -38.903, 0.55
Binary 01100110, 11101011, 11011101

Shades and Tints of #66ebdd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000303 is the darkest color, while #f1fdfc is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#66ebdd is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#c2c2c2 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#b0cac7 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#ddd7d3 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#e5d2e7 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#7ae7f8 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#b1ded7 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#b6dbe3 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#72e9ee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
